Josephine Walsh of Rye Brook, NY passed away peacefully at home on March 18, 2026, surrounded by her family.
Born in Mount Vernon, NY on September 14, 1928, she was the daughter of the late Salvatore and Pauline (Feraco) Tramontano. She attended Edison Vocational & Technical High School in Mount Vernon, where she met and married the love of her life, the late Harry Walsh. They settled in Rye Brook, where they raised their family.
She was the eldest sibling of Frank (Rosemarie) Tramontano, the late Rosemarie (William) Petrone, and Robert Tramontano.
She was the cherished and adored mother of Michael, Robert, Stephen, Marilyn, and Jim; loving mother-in-law to Alison, Frank, and Nicoleta; and beloved grandmother to Christopher, Casey, Steven, and Robert. She is also survived by four nieces and one nephew. She held a special place in the hearts of her caregivers, Tess, Bie, and Sopia, as well as many dear friends.
She will be greatly missed and remembered for her devotion to her family, her sense of humor, her daily laughter, and the love she brought to all who knew her.
